Output 519039c8b21320bbd0b8668e433f609a22cf1f6365f72b07cbe5813339e9e787:6

value
4869240
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d87337d19628873007be2554ad614216b8d03a0 OP_EQUAL
address
3MtMDsqXLCP46knstXYcnsKR43REMMbVpr
transaction
519039c8b21320bbd0b8668e433f609a22cf1f6365f72b07cbe5813339e9e787
confirmations
185671
spent
true